February production numbers from the North Dakota Industrial Commission reveals four (4) wells that have produced 500,000 barrels of oil in a shorter time period than the Austin 6-15H.

At $40/bbl, 500K = $20 million; at $80/bbl, $40 million at the wellhead. (I have to keep checking the number of zeroes.)

A little background: there's been some side bets on which well is better, the Austin 6-15H or the Chandler James. Right now, it appears the Austin 6-15H is the one to beat, and that's why the interest in the four wells that produced 500K bbls of oil in a shorter time period than the Austin 6-15H.

According to the NDIC:
The Behr 11-34H, 17092, t6/08; produced 500,725 bbls in 591 days; as of 5/13 -- 919K
The Austin 21-28H, 17227, t8/08,  produced 504,554 bbls in 517 days; as of 5/13 -- 860K
The Austin 18-21H, 17222,  s6/08, produced 514,353 bbls in 522 days; as of 5/13 -- 797K
The Chandler James 25-36H, 17263,  s7/08, produced 500,234 bbls in 484 days; as of 5/13 -- 944K; no pump
Further analysis:
Prorating February production, the Behr 34 did it in 590 days; the Austin 28 in 514 days; and the Austin 21 in 501 days.

The Austin 28 is now producing over 1,000 bbls/day after a submersible pump was placed in December.

The Chandler James and the Behr wells are still flowing without a pump.

The PetroHunt USA 2D is now at 933,366 bbls with 586 bbls/day in January and will likely pass one (1) million barrel mark in four (4) years of production in September.
Other information (updated, July, 2013):
Behr 11-34H, permit 17092, Whiting, 3,027, Sanish oil field.
Austin 18-21H, permit 17222, EOG, 1,769, Parshall oil field.
Austin 21-28H, permit 17227, EOG, 3, 292, Parshall oil field. 
Austin 6-15H, permit 16954, EOG, NR, Parshall oil field.  
Chandler James 25-36H, permit 17263, Murex, 3,124, Sanish (on edge of the Parshall).
USA 2D-3-1H, permit 16059, Petro Hunt, see Charlson Field update for this, the most successful well to date in the current boom. Is now over 1 million bbls. See comment at this post.
The Behr and the three Austin wells are in the same immediate area of each other. There are going to be many more 500,000+ bbl wells in this area.
